Data Transfer Jobs - List By Database Account
获取数据传输作业的列表。
GET https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.DocumentDB/databaseAccounts/{accountName}/dataTransferJobs?api-version=2025-05-01-preview
URI 参数
名称 | 在 | 必需 | 类型 | 说明 |
---|---|---|---|---|
account
|
path | True |
string minLength: 3maxLength: 50 pattern: ^[a-z0-9]+(-[a-z0-9]+)* |
Cosmos DB 数据库帐户名称。 |
resource
|
path | True |
string minLength: 1maxLength: 90 |
资源组的名称。 此名称不区分大小写。 |
subscription
|
path | True |
string minLength: 1 |
目标订阅的 ID。 |
api-version
|
query | True |
string minLength: 1 |
用于此作的 API 版本。 |
响应
名称 | 类型 | 说明 |
---|---|---|
200 OK |
已成功检索到的所有数据传输作业 |
|
Other Status Codes |
描述操作失败的原因的错误响应。 |
安全性
azure_auth
Azure Active Directory OAuth2 Flow
类型:
oauth2
流向:
implicit
授权 URL:
https://login.microsoftonline.com/common/oauth2/authorize
作用域
名称 | 说明 |
---|---|
user_impersonation | 模拟您的用户账户 |
示例
CosmosDBDataTransferJobFeed
示例请求
GET https://management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.DocumentDB/databaseAccounts/ddb1/dataTransferJobs?api-version=2025-05-01-preview
示例响应
{
"value": [
{
"id": "ab1b6f34-b33c-46b1-98c7-3a0a63fd0d16",
"type": "Microsoft.DocumentDB/databaseAccounts/dataTransferJobs",
"properties": {
"jobName": "j1",
"source": {
"tableName": "table",
"keyspaceName": "keyspace",
"component": "CosmosDBCassandra"
},
"destination": {
"component": "AzureBlobStorage",
"endpointUrl": "https://blob.windows.net",
"containerName": "blob_container"
},
"status": "Completed",
"processedCount": 100,
"totalCount": 100,
"lastUpdatedUtcTime": "2021-06-12T12:04:23.1530000Z",
"duration": "00:00:00"
}
}
]
}
定义
名称 | 说明 |
---|---|
Azure |
Azure Blob 存储数据源/接收器 |
Cloud |
服务的错误响应。 |
Cosmos |
CosmosDB Mongo vCore API 数据源/接收器 |
Data |
包含数据传输作业及其属性的列表操作响应。 |
Data |
Cosmos DB 数据传输作业 |
Data |
作业执行模式 |
Error |
错误响应。 |
AzureBlobDataTransferDataSourceSink
Azure Blob 存储数据源/接收器
名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
component |
string:
Azure |
CosmosDBCassandra | |
containerName |
string |
||
endpointUrl |
string |
CloudError
服务的错误响应。
名称 | 类型 | 说明 |
---|---|---|
error |
错误响应。 |
CosmosMongoVCoreDataTransferDataSourceSink
CosmosDB Mongo vCore API 数据源/接收器
名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
collectionName |
string |
||
component |
string:
Cosmos |
CosmosDBCassandra | |
connectionStringKeyVaultUri |
string |
||
databaseName |
string |
||
hostName |
string |
DataTransferJobFeedResults
包含数据传输作业及其属性的列表操作响应。
名称 | 类型 | 说明 |
---|---|---|
nextLink |
string |
用于获取下一组数据传输作业列表结果(如果有)的 URL。 |
value |
数据传输作业及其属性的列表。 |
DataTransferJobGetResults
Cosmos DB 数据传输作业
名称 | 类型 | 说明 |
---|---|---|
id |
string |
数据库帐户的唯一资源标识符。 |
name |
string |
数据库帐户的名称。 |
properties.destination | DataTransferDataSourceSink: |
目标数据存储详细信息 |
properties.duration |
string |
作业总持续时间 |
properties.error |
出错作业的错误响应 |
|
properties.jobName |
string |
作业名称 |
properties.lastUpdatedUtcTime |
string (date-time) |
上次更新时间(ISO-8601 格式)。 |
properties.mode |
作业执行模式 |
|
properties.processedCount |
integer (int64) |
已处理计数。 |
properties.source | DataTransferDataSourceSink: |
源 DataStore 详细信息 |
properties.status |
string |
工作状态 |
properties.totalCount |
integer (int64) |
总计计数。 |
properties.workerCount |
integer (int32) minimum: 0 |
辅助角色计数 |
type |
string |
Azure 资源的类型。 |
DataTransferJobMode
作业执行模式
值 | 说明 |
---|---|
Offline | |
Online |
ErrorResponse
错误响应。
名称 | 类型 | 说明 |
---|---|---|
code |
string |
错误代码。 |
message |
string |
指示作失败的原因的错误消息。 |